Eppendorf has launched BioSpectrometer fluorescence and BioPhotometer D30 as part of its detection product range

Singapore: Eppendorf has launched BioSpectrometer fluorescence and BioPhotometer D30 as part of its range of detection instruments used in life sciences. With this, it has extended its measurement capabilities and features in easy-to-use instruments.

The detection instrument portfolio of Eppendorf is supported by accessories and consumables, such as UVette, a UV-transparent disposable cuvette, and new semi-micro and macro Vis Cuvettes.

"Eppendorf continues a longstanding tradition with over 60 years of experience in the field of photometry." said Dr Tanja Musiol, global product manager- detection at Eppendorf. "From the very beginning, the focus was on obtaining maximum benefits while using the simplest handling methods. This philosophy has remained unchanged to this day. With the current product portfolio, Eppendorf allows to select the optimal combination of devices and accessories from a large, rapidly expanding, range of products."
